Interesterified fats have been enzymatically or chemically altered to enhance their nutritional profile or texture. They are manufactured by mixing vegetable oils containing unsaturated fat with stearic acid, observed in chocolate and believed a comparatively safe saturated fat. Interesterified oil is produced by altering fatty acids that consist of a chemical reaction because of the reorganization of the fatty acid sequence. This rancidification of the oil, and lowers the melting point, making it less in fatty acid content and increasing its functionality to a high level. Interesterified oil is mainly utilized in the food industry as a baking and frying agent and consumption of interesterified oil are considered healthy to cardiac patients.

Market Dynamics
The large-scale application of interesterified oil in the personal care and food industry is expected to drive the market growth
The interesterified oil is extensively utilized in the production of butter and oil blends, mainly margarine. The large-scale application of interesterified oil in the personal care and food industry is a key factor to fuel the demand for interesterified oil in the upcoming years. Currently, consumers are more aware of the components utilized in the manufacturing of food. Enzymatic interesterification is comparatively inexpensive as the manufacturing needs lower temperature, hence it conserves the quality of the oil and less oil loss. Both qualitative and economic advantages of the interesterified oil are considered as major driving factors for the global interesterified oil market over the forecast period. interesterified oil is a suitable raw material to produce food products along with it maintaining the quality and stability of the product with diverse raw materials and yet preventing the fluctuations in the final prices of the product. Hence the demand for interesterified oil is rapidly increasing in the food industry.

By end-use, the food processing segment was accounted for the largest market share in 2020 and is expected to be the dominating segment market during the projected periods. This is owing to the food processing manufacturers having a lesser requirement of interesterified fats behind per finished products, but their total sales of finishing products are large. Due to that, the annual procurement of interesterified oil from the food processing industry is high as compared to other sectors. However, the bakery & confectionery segment is expected to exhibit the fastest-growing segment within the projected period owing to the rising use of interesterified oil in various bakery products as it is cost-effective raw material.
